03How we work

A schedule you can hold us to.

No discovery theatre, no change-order ambushes. You see the real thing on a real URL by the end of week two.

  1. Week 0

    Scoping week

    Paid, fixed fee, and yours to keep. You leave with a plan, a price, and a schedule even if you walk.

  2. Weeks 1–2

    Design in the browser

    No 40-slide decks. Real pages on a staging URL you can open on your phone.

  3. Weeks 3–7

    Build in the open

    Every Friday a deploy preview and a short written note on what moved.

  4. Launch

    Hands on the wheel

    We train your team, then stay for thirty days at no charge.
